**Q: I heard the turnstiles in Brackley Court are being upgraded. How do I get in?**

A: Correct — the old swing gates are being replaced with Fennick optical turnstiles during weeks three and four of the quarter. New starters whose badges haven't synced yet should use the staffed side gate by reception. If you arrive before 08:00, when reception is unstaffed, the side gate keypad is active. Enter the temporary starter code shown below.

door code, hahag-tagef: bdg-OAWSKZ-89993088

Changed defaults for the Crashfall mobile crash-report pipeline, effective this release.

- Ingest batching now on by default; per-report uploads removed.
- Symbolication retries dropped from 5 to 2; failures go straight to the unsymbolicated queue.
- Retention for raw minidumps cut from 30 to 14 days.
- Sampling for low-severity ANRs enabled at 25%.

Teams relying on the old retention window should export before Friday. No action needed otherwise. The new default configuration values are as follows.

config for kadug-yahop:
quenwyn:
  pin: 2459
  metrics_host: metrics.quenwyn.lumicsys.internal
  tenant: julax
  seal: seal_0d5ead96

Runbook: retiring the homegrown Tumbler job queue in favor of Relayline. Drain Tumbler by disabling new enqueues, wait for the backlog gauge to hit zero, then flip the producer flag. Do not decommission Tumbler hosts until Relayline has processed clean for 24 hours; replay is only possible while both systems run. Start the Relayline consumers with the settings below.

config for tagaf-bawif:
[norok]
host = norok.ordinworks.local
user = norok_svc
database = norok_prod

This page summarises the draft term sheet received from Hartwell Dynamics regarding co-distribution of the Solenne analytics suite. Key terms: three-year exclusivity in the Veymont region, a 60/40 revenue split favouring us after year one, and joint ownership of derived datasets. Legal has flagged the termination-for-convenience clause as unusually broad and is negotiating a cure period. Please restrict discussion to department heads until redlines close. The commercial rationale is set out below.

management briefing: Project Zorix slips by six weeks because of the audit delay.